How We Handle Corrections
Despite our best efforts, we are human, and mistakes can happen. When they do, we are committed to a clear and transparent correction process.
If you believe you have found an error in one of our articles, please let us know. You can reach out to us through our contact page. Please provide a link to the article in question and a brief explanation of the potential error, along with a source for the correct information if possible.
Once we receive a report, our editorial team will investigate the issue. This involves reviewing the original sources, consulting with experts if necessary, and determining if a correction is warranted. We are committed to responding to all legitimate inquiries.
- For Minor Errors: If the error is a simple typo, grammatical mistake, or a broken link, we will correct it immediately without a formal note.
- For Substantive Errors: If the error is a factual inaccuracy that could impact a decision about health, safety, or finances, we will not only correct the error but also add a clear and visible editor’s note to the article. This note will explain what was changed and when, ensuring full transparency for our readers.
